What You'll Learn
Data Science with Python examines the process of data analysis using code, and is a prerequisite for any in-depth understanding of machine learning. In this course, we will learn the fundamental tools and structures that engineers at Google and other tech giants use to make sense of big data. Students will practice using code to answer questions and solve problems using real data from their communities, and integrate their findings into final projects to showcase their results.
Bash + Git
To become a developer, you need the right tools. Students will learn the crucial tools for collaboration and efficient coding by controlling their computers through the command line and use Git and Github for version control.
Advanced Python
Students will build on their Python experience by mastering nested data structures, object orientation, and interactions between multiple Python objects.
Queries & HTTP
In order to interact with data dynamically, students must think critically about where the data is coming from and how it gets from one application to another. Students will learn about GET, PUT, POST, and DELETE methods that conform to web standards.
Python REST API & JSON
Most data analysis is done in Python, but most data is stored in language-agnostic formats. Students will master the art of thinking about how data is handled differently in Python, in JavaScript, and in SQL.
Statistics
Measures like variability, standard deviation, mean, and volatility are profoundly useful metrics to understand information in a dataset. Students will develop a deep understanding of the significance and utility of these terms.
Data Analysis
A dataset is only as good as the questions you ask to examine it. Students will learn to ask questions that, when answered, can provide powerful conclusions about those datasets.
Data Visualization
Data analysis is ultimately intended to guide decisions and foster discussion or debate. Students will learn to present their findings in a visually striking way, selecting the format that best supports the conclusions they have drawn.
Communication of Data
Data analysis is a powerful tool to examine real issues relevant to communities one cares about. Students will engage with data relevant to communities they care about and conscientiously communicate their findings.
Debugging
Part of being a great developer is learning to find and fix "bugs". Throughout the course, we introduce students to debugging best practices in Python, specifically when used with large datasets.
